The cheapest way to get from Macon Loche Tgv to Cluny is to line 701 bus which costs €2 and takes 20 min.
The fastest way to get from Macon Loche Tgv to Cluny is to taxi which takes 17 min and costs €45 - €60.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Loche Gare TGV and arriving at Ville. Services depart every three hours,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 20 min.
The distance between Macon Loche Tgv and Cluny is 22 km. The road distance is 21.8 km.
The best way to get from Macon Loche Tgv to Cluny without a car is to line 701 bus which takes 20 min and costs €2.
The line 701 bus from Loche Gare TGV to Ville takes 20 min including transfers and departs every three hours.
Macon Loche Tgv to Cluny bus services, operated by Mobigo Saône et Loire, depart from Loche Gare TGV station.
Macon Loche Tgv to Cluny bus services, operated by Mobigo Saône et Loire, arrive at Ville station.
Yes, the driving distance between Macon Loche Tgv to Cluny is 22 km. It takes approximately 17 min to drive from Macon Loche Tgv to Cluny.
